The top female and male baby names for Wyoming in 2023 have been announced. Evelyn took the title of most popular name for girls, while Henry was named the top choice for boys. According to Vital Statistics Services (VSS), which is part of the Wyoming Department of Health (WDH), these were the most popular picks among new parents in the state.
The VSS deputy state registrar at WDH, Kyndra Herrera, explained that there was a bit of a shakeup in the top names for 2023 due to various factors that parents consider when choosing names for their children, such as family names and pop culture influences. In 2023, there were 5,989 births among Wyoming residents, a slight decrease from the previous year. However, there were more births than deaths among Wyoming residents in 2023. The month with the most resident births was August, with 553 births, while February had the fewest with 449.
